WebMay 26, 1976 · To make an eligible withdrawal, an individual has to use Form T1036, Home Buyers’ Plan (HBP) Request to Withdraw Funds from an RRSP. The individual can withdraw up to $35,000. Any amount withdrawn that is more than the withdrawal limit is reported in box 22. For more information on the HBP, go to the Home Buyer's Plan (HBP). WebApr 17, 2024 · The current rate of RRSP withholding tax is 10% for withdrawals up to $5,000, 20% for withdrawals between $5,000 and $15,000, and 30% for withdrawals over $15,000.
